Types of Home Security Cameras

There are two main types of home security cameras: wired and wireless.
Wired cameras offer a more stable connection, while wireless cameras provide greater flexibility in placement.
Consider the size and layout of your backyard, as well as your budget, when choosing between the two.
Another important factor to consider is the camera's field of view, which determines the area it can cover.
Wider field-of-view cameras are ideal for monitoring large areas, while narrower field-of-view cameras provide more detailed coverage of smaller areas.

Key Features to Look For

When selecting home security cameras for your backyard, there are several key features to consider:

Resolution: Measured in pixels, resolution determines the clarity of the images captured by the camera.
Higher resolution cameras provide sharper images and allow for better identification of individuals and objects.


Night vision: This feature allows the camera to capture clear images even in low-light conditions.
Infrared night vision is a common option, providing visibility in complete darkness.


Motion detection: This feature triggers the camera to record or send an alert when it detects movement within its field of view.
Sensitivity settings allow you to adjust the trigger threshold to minimize false alarms.


Weather resistance: Outdoor security cameras should be weather-resistant to withstand rain, snow, and extreme temperatures.
Look for cameras with IP65 or IP66 ratings, indicating their ability to withstand various weather conditions.

Additional Considerations

In addition to the key features mentioned above, there are several other factors to consider when choosing home security cameras for your backyard:

Power source: Wired cameras require a power outlet, while wireless cameras can be powered by batteries or solar panels.
Consider the availability of power sources in your backyard and choose accordingly.


Storage options: Security cameras can store footage locally on a memory card or remotely in the cloud.
Cloud storage offers greater accessibility and security, but may incur additional fees.


Integration: Consider whether you want your security cameras to integrate with other smart home devices, such as smart lights or home automation systems.
Integration can enhance security and convenience.

Recommended Home Security Cameras for Your Backyard

Based on the key features and considerations discussed above, here are some highly recommended home security cameras for your backyard:

Netgear Arlo Pro 4 Spotlight Camera: This wireless camera offers exceptional 2K resolution, color night vision, and an integrated spotlight for added deterrence.


Wyze Cam Outdoor: An affordable option with 1080p resolution, night vision, and a wide 140-degree field of view.


EufyCam 2 Pro: A wire-free camera with 2K resolution, night vision, and an IP67 weather resistance rating for durability.


Ring Stick Up Cam Battery: A versatile camera with 1080p resolution, night vision, and the ability to be powered by batteries or solar panels.


Google Nest Cam Outdoor: A premium camera with 1080p resolution, night vision, and advanced features such as facial recognition and activity zones.
